OSDisk interface
Anger information om den operativsystemdisk som används av den virtuella datorn.
Mer information om diskar finns i Om diskar och virtuella hårddiskar för virtuella Azure-datorer.
Egenskaper
caching | Anger cachelagringskraven. |
create |
Anger hur den virtuella datorn ska skapas. |
diff |
Anger tillfälliga diskinställningar för den operativsystemdisk som används av den virtuella datorn. |
disk |
Anger storleken på en tom datadisk i gigabyte. Det här elementet kan användas för att skriva över storleken på disken i en virtuell datorbild. |
encryption |
Anger krypteringsinställningarna för OS-disken. |
image | Den virtuella hårddisken för källanvändarens avbildning. Den virtuella hårddisken kopieras innan den ansluts till den virtuella datorn. Om SourceImage tillhandahålls får den virtuella målhårdenheten inte finnas. |
managed |
Parametrarna för hanterade diskar. |
name | Disknamnet. |
os |
Med den här egenskapen kan du ange vilken typ av operativsystem som ingår i disken om du skapar en virtuell dator från användaravbildning eller en specialiserad virtuell hårddisk. |
vhd | Den virtuella hårddisken. |
write |
Anger om writeAccelerator ska aktiveras eller inaktiveras på disken. |
Egenskapsinformation
caching
Anger cachelagringskraven.
Möjliga värden är:
Ingen
ReadOnly
ReadWrite
Standard: Ingen för Standard Storage.
ReadOnly för Premium Storage.
caching?: CachingTypes
Egenskapsvärde
createOption
Anger hur den virtuella datorn ska skapas.
Möjliga värden är:
Koppla \u2013 Det här värdet används när du använder en specialiserad disk för att skapa den virtuella datorn.
FromImage \u2013 Det här värdet används när du använder en avbildning för att skapa den virtuella datorn. Om du använder en plattformsavbildning använder du även imageReference-elementet som beskrivs ovan. Om du använder en Marketplace-avbildning använder du även det planelement som beskrevs tidigare.
createOption: string
Egenskapsvärde
string
diffDiskSettings
Anger tillfälliga diskinställningar för den operativsystemdisk som används av den virtuella datorn.
diffDiskSettings?: DiffDiskSettings
Egenskapsvärde
diskSizeGB
Anger storleken på en tom datadisk i gigabyte. Det här elementet kan användas för att skriva över storleken på disken i en virtuell datorbild.
Det här värdet får inte vara större än 1 023 GB
diskSizeGB?: number
Egenskapsvärde
number
encryptionSettings
Anger krypteringsinställningarna för OS-disken.
Lägsta API-version: 2015-06-15
encryptionSettings?: DiskEncryptionSettings
Egenskapsvärde
image
Den virtuella hårddisken för källanvändarens avbildning. Den virtuella hårddisken kopieras innan den ansluts till den virtuella datorn. Om SourceImage tillhandahålls får den virtuella målhårdenheten inte finnas.
image?: VirtualHardDisk
Egenskapsvärde
managedDisk
Parametrarna för hanterade diskar.
managedDisk?: ManagedDiskParameters
Egenskapsvärde
name
Disknamnet.
name?: string
Egenskapsvärde
string
osType
Med den här egenskapen kan du ange vilken typ av operativsystem som ingår i disken om du skapar en virtuell dator från användaravbildning eller en specialiserad virtuell hårddisk.
Möjliga värden är:
Windows
Linux-
osType?: OperatingSystemTypes
Egenskapsvärde
vhd
writeAcceleratorEnabled
Anger om writeAccelerator ska aktiveras eller inaktiveras på disken.
writeAcceleratorEnabled?: boolean
Egenskapsvärde
boolean